About Yeoseon Sim

Yeoseon Sim is a scholar working on Materials Chemistry, Renewable Energy, Sustainability and the Environment, Electronic, Optical and Magnetic Materials, Electrical and Electronic Engineering and Aerospace Engineering, having authored 14 papers that have together received 417 indexed citations. Recurring topics across this work include MXene and MAX Phase Materials (10 papers), 2D Materials and Applications (8 papers), Electromagnetic wave absorption materials (4 papers), Graphene research and applications (4 papers), Advanced Photocatalysis Techniques (3 papers), Electrocatalysts for Energy Conversion (3 papers), Quantum Dots Synthesis And Properties (1 paper) and Electronic and Structural Properties of Oxides (1 paper). The work is most often cited by research in Materials Chemistry (325 citations), Renewable Energy, Sustainability and the Environment (85 citations), Electrical and Electronic Engineering (214 citations), Electronic, Optical and Magnetic Materials (46 citations) and Energy Engineering and Power Technology (4 citations). Yeoseon Sim has collaborated with scholars based in South Korea, China and Brazil. Frequent co-authors include Soon‐Yong Kwon, Jaewon Wang, Do Hee Lee, Jinsung Kwak, Se‐Yang Kim, Seunguk Song, Zonghoon Lee, Yujin Chae, Hyeonsik Cheong and Jung Hwa Kim. Their work appears in journals such as Nature Communications, Advanced Materials, Advanced Science, iScience and InfoMat.
